VSO Zimbabwe in partnership with 𝗧𝗦𝗨𝗥𝗢 and Young Achievers successfully facilitated a 3-day capacity building workshop in M𝐡a𝐤w𝐞 bringing farmers and government stakeholders together to strengthen community leadership, social inclusion, advocacy and disaster preparedness.

.

📌 𝐏𝐚𝐫𝐭𝐢𝐜𝐢𝐩𝐚𝐧𝐭𝐬 𝐞𝐱𝐩𝐥𝐨𝐫𝐞𝐝:

✅ Inclusive Community Development Committee formation by ensuring representation across gender, age, disability, culture and social groups.

✅ Addressing stereotypes, discrimination, assumptions and social exclusion while promoting social inclusion with equal participation.

✅ Social Accountability Monitoring and the role of community committees in promoting transparency and responsive governance.

✅ Understanding power imbalances, stakeholder mapping, relationship analysis and identifying root causes affecting community development.

✅ Advocacy and policy-making processes to empower communities to influence positive change.

✅ Disaster Risk Reduction (DRR) through disaster mapping, risk assessment, vulnerability analysis, prevention, mitigation and community awareness.
